Debunking Common Weight Loss Myths

Whenever a public figure undergoes a transformation, misinformation spreads. Let’s clear up a few myths that often surround stories like Pam Bondi weight loss.

Myth 1: It Happened Overnight

We see the “after” photo and assume the change was rapid. In reality, sustainable weight loss takes time. Healthy rates of loss are one to two pounds per week. Anything faster usually involves muscle loss or unsustainable deprivation.

If you are trying to lose weight, give yourself grace. The timeline is less important than the consistency. A transformation that takes a year but lasts a lifetime is infinitely better than a crash diet that fails in three months.

Myth 2: You Have to Cut Out Entire Food Groups

There is a lot of noise about keto, vegan, or carnivore diets. But the truth is, you do not have to eliminate anything to lose weight. You just have to find a balance that works for you.

Restrictive diets often backfire because they create a deprivation mindset. When you tell yourself you can never have bread again, you end up obsessing over bread. A more sustainable approach is moderation. Allow yourself the foods you love in reasonable portions, and focus on adding nutrient dense foods rather than subtracting everything enjoyable.

Myth 3: Supplements Are the Secret

No pill or powder will override poor nutrition and a sedentary lifestyle. While supplements can support a healthy routine, they are not the driver of results like Pam Bondi weight loss.

Save your money on expensive “fat burners” and invest it in quality whole foods or a good pair of walking shoes instead. The fundamentals—diet, exercise, sleep, stress management—will always trump any supplement stack.

Practical Steps to Start Your Own Transformation

If Pam Bondi weight loss has inspired you to make a change, now is the time to act. But do not try to copy her routine. Build a routine that fits your life.

Step 1: Audit Your Current Habits

Before you add anything new, take a week to observe. What does your typical diet look like? How much are you moving? How many hours of sleep are you getting? How is your stress level?

You cannot improve what you do not measure. This audit gives you a baseline. From there, you can identify the one or two areas that will give you the biggest return on investment.

Step 2: Set a Realistic Goal

Vague goals like “get in shape” are hard to achieve. Be specific. Instead of saying “lose weight,” say “I want to lose ten pounds in three months by walking thirty minutes a day and cooking at home five days a week.”

Your goal should be something you have direct control over. You cannot control how fast the scale moves, but you can control your actions. Focus on the process, and the results will follow.

Step 3: Build Your Environment for Success

Your environment shapes your behavior more than willpower ever will. If your kitchen is full of junk food, you are going to eat junk food. If your sneakers are hidden in the back of a closet, you are less likely to go for a walk.

Take an afternoon to set up your environment for success. Clear out the pantry. Lay out your workout clothes the night before. Schedule your workouts like meetings. Make the healthy choice the easy choice.

What Experts Say About Sustainable Weight Loss

To round out our discussion on Pam Bondi weight loss, let’s look at what health experts consistently recommend. The consensus is refreshingly simple.

  • Consistency over intensity: A moderate routine you stick with beats an extreme routine you quit.

  • Protein is key: Adequate protein intake helps preserve muscle mass during weight loss, keeping your metabolism strong.

  • Hydration matters: Often, we mistake thirst for hunger. Drinking water throughout the day can curb unnecessary snacking.

  • Strength training is non negotiable: Cardio is great for your heart, but strength training is what changes your body composition.

  • Sleep is when the magic happens: Your body repairs, regulates hormones, and recovers while you sleep. Skimping on sleep sabotages all your other efforts.
